Pro-Palestinian Activist Interrupts Microsoft CEO Satya Nadella During Keynote
A recent incident at Microsoft's conference highlighted growing tensions between the tech giant and pro-Palestinian groups. During his keynote, CEO Satya Nadella was interrupted by a protester, who urged him to address Microsoft's alleged involvement with the Israeli military. This event follows a series of protests and internal disruptions, as activists and some employees demand that Microsoft sever ties with the Israeli military and disclose its full set of government relationships. The protests are part of a broader movement among tech workers and activists targeting major companies' involvement in military operations. Microsoft has maintained that it has found no evidence its technology has harmed civilians in Gaza, but the debate continues to escalate. The incident underscores the complex ethical dilemmas facing tech companies in balancing business interests with human rights concerns.
